Carl Bosch soon heard of Fritz Haber’s death. Before Haber died he wrote to Bosch, but Bosch never returned anything because he was too busy with everything happening in Germany. Bosch was on bad terms with the new government. Hitler couldn’t even stand being in the same room as Bosch because of the fight they had earlier. Bosch needed to get on good terms so he stopped saying how anti-Nazi he was and sent over a million marks to the Hitler fund. Even though Bosch was trying to get on Hitler’s good side he wouldn’t let them hurt his Jewish employees. There were many threats to Jews that the Nazis were gonna kill them. Bosch tried his best to protect them, but many Jews saw what was coming so they left Germany. Bosch tried to help employees that left by getting them new jobs in other countries too.
Bosch did stay focused on his project for synthetic gasoline even though all this was going on. Bosch’s team wrote up the Leuna Benzin (the gasoline their selling) pitch to try to get more government funding.
A Leuna Benzin Label
The deal was that the government would buy all the gas that Farben made, but Farben would have to triple the amount of gas made (making it about 1,000 tons of gasoline a day) and expand Leuna. Bosch must've been making a lot of money from this deal because he did a total flip-flop and said how great the Nazis were and how they were getting rid of communists, making more jobs, and lowering taxes.
When Haber died Germany didn’t really care. The German media made it look like he disgraced the German people when he left. The people that wanted to hold funerals or have ceremonies for him couldn’t because they were too afraid. Physicists Max von Laue and Max Planck didn’t care what the Nazis did. Laue gave a eulogy for Haber and Planck decided to have a anniversary memorial for Haber. Haber was one of the best chemists of all time and one of Planck's friends this is the least Planck could do for them. Planck even set it up to hurt the Nazis by giving a big celebration for a Jew a day before the anniversary of Hitler becoming chancellor. The Nazis decided to ban the event, but Planck just kept at it. When it came time for the event the men who were included in the ban couldn’t show up, but they sent their wives to show they cared about Haber. Other people who showed up were people who fought in the war with Haber, colleagues and friends of Haber, and Bosch showed up with a bunch of people from Farben. Bosch heard about Planck's ceremony and invited many scientists and engineers who worked at BASF with Haber. Some world famous scientists like otto Hahn and Planck himself gave speeches about Haber. After this event Bosch began doing speeches on how the Nazis were doing awful things and how he hated them. Bosch knew he was on thin ice with the Nazis. Hitler said that private companies that didn’t approve of his government were going to get wiped out. Bosch was getting so out of hand that Farben directors promoted him to head of the managing board. It gave him less influence so he wouldn’t ruin the Hitler deal. Bosch started to drink more and some said he did painkillers because he was depressed. It started to change when Bosch was offered head of the Kaiser Wilhelm Institute when Max Planck retired. Bosch took the job because the institute didn’t like the Nazis ways. Before Bosch took office though the institute had succumb to the Nazis. At this point Farben had become a Nazi company and was supplying the military with fuel from the synthetic gasoline program. When the government wanted to go to war the went to Bosch and ask if the industry was ready for war. Bosch said to be honest no. He went to tell Hitler they weren’t ready, but no one would have a meeting with him. Hitler was about to invade Czechoslovakia. After this Bosch went into a deep depression. When Bosch went to a sanatorium right when he was feeling better Hitler had invaded Poland. Bosch fell into another deep depression contemplating suicide. Bosch went to alcohol and his doctors tried to help him, but at this time he had enough. Bosch then died. Before Bosch died he told his son what would happen that everything in Germany and Leuna his dream factory would be destroyed by a sky full of airplanes. The Nazis knew they had to keep Leuna up and running to be able to win. The other countries did too so they started to send attacks after attacks trying to destroy Leuna, but Leuna had even better defenses than Berlin no one could touch it. This was until one plane was able to drop a bomb that did kill some workers and hit Leuna and made it shut down for a little. Every attack Leuna would just be built back up very quickly a few other bombs did shut down Leuna for a little, but it just got repaired again. The Americans bombed it so much that it affected Hitler's fuel supply severely. Hitler was starting to lose the war because of the lack of fuel. At the end of the war Leuna could on produce fifteen percent of the fuel it made at the start of the war. If Leuna was destroyed completely at the start of the war it was estimated that the war would have lasted eight weeks.
